Table 2.
Descriptive statistics for psychological distress measures
Distress Thermometer | (n = 117*) | GHQ12 | (n = 118) |
---|---|---|---|
Low (0–4) | 44 (37%) | Low (0–10) | 27 (23%) |
Moderate (5–6) | 36 (31%) | Typical (11–12) | 11 (9%) |
Extreme (7–10) | 37 (32%) | More than typical (13–15) | 32 (27%) |
Evidence of symptoms (16–20) | 27 (23%) | ||
Severe symptoms (21–36) | 21 (18%) | ||
M = 5.2 (SD = 2.5; observed range, 0–10) | M = 15.5 (SD = 6.1; observed range, 4–36) |
M, Mean; SD, standard deviation; GHQ12, General Health Questionnaire.
*Missing data account for variability in the numbers reported.
